Marcie Dodson has a wealth of experience in the field of law, both as an administrator and as a practicing attorney. She was admitted to the New York Bar in 1978, after which time she gained experience in intellectual property cases. Although not admitted to the Florida Bar, Ms. Dodson is a member of the Florida Association of Women Lawyers, the Florida Justice Association, and the Palm Beach County Justice Association.

In addition to helping clients through her knowledge and expertise, Ms. Dodson is oftentimes able to form a special relationship with people who are injured. In her youth, Ms. Dodson was involved in a serious car accident, which left the entire right side of her body paralyzed and caused her to lose the ability to read and walk. Doctors never expected Ms. Dodson to fully recover, to be able to have children, or to relearn basic functions. However, she made a full recovery and went on to graduate from Cornell University with honors. In addition, Ms. Dodson obtained a law degree from Cornell Law School and completed a Post Doctorate year at McGill University studying Comparative Medical Law. Ms. Dodson went on to successfully practice law in New York.

Ms. Dodson has three adult sons and feels fortunate to have fully recovered from her injuries. In the capacity of Complex Litigation and Intake Manager, she has a special understanding and compassion for injured individuals.
